The Research Computing Consultant II (RCCII) – Data Science is a researcher-facing professional who partners with faculty, postdoctoral scholars, and graduate students to support data-intensive research across disciplines. This role applies expertise in applied statistics, artificial intelligence, and data science to help the campus research community, design rigorous analytical workflows, develop publication-quality visualizations, and build reproducible computational practices. The RCCII applies methodological knowledge across a broad range of research contexts, spanning biomedical and public health sciences through to the social sciences and humanities.
This is an early-career professional role designed for a curious individual with a foundational background and some experience in applied quantitative research support who is ready to develop their expertise within a collaborative, research-oriented environment. The position reports to the Director of Research Engagement and Data Science and works in close partnership with the Research Cyberinfrastructure and Research Software Engineering teams. Strong programming proficiency in R and Python, effective communication skills, workshop hosting experience, and a genuine enthusiasm for collaborative research are essential to success in this role.
